ZOLANI Tete is not bothered by the new corner for his upcoming maiden WBO bantamweight title clash arguing that the current trainers handling him were serving as assistants when chief trainer Loyiso Mtya was calling the shots. The 29-year-old South African southpaw is deep in camp preparing for the first defence against compatriot Siboniso Gonya on November 18.
